Cranial nerve palsies in childhood parameningeal rhabdomyosarcoma
Pediatric Blood & Cancer, 04/17/2012
Zorzi AP et al. – In cohort, recovery of parameningeal rhabdomyosarcoma (PM RMS) associated cranial nerve palsy (CNP) was often incomplete despite multi–modal therapy. A larger cohort of patients is required to determine the utility of emergent initiation of radiation or corticosteroids. This study will facilitate the counseling of future families on the long–term neurologic recovery CNP in PM RMS.
